Song List: Sonata For Children Op.118 No.1 (Schumann, Robert); Sonata In F K.547a (Mozart, Wolfgang Amadeus); Sonata In F Minor (1783) (Beethoven, Ludvig Van); Sonata In G (Haydn, Franz Joseph); Sonatina In C Op.55 No.3 (Kuhlau, Friedrich); Sonatina In D Op.36 No.6 (Clementi, Muzio); Sonatina In F (Czerny, Carl)
Description:
Recital Repertoire Book 2: Sonatas & Sonatinas provides a valuable introduction to the major piano classics, consisting of 7 complete classical sonatinas and sonatas. Supplementary to Piano Lessons Book 3 and beyond. The book is based on urtexts, with discreet interpretative guidance. This compilation is part of The Waterman/Harewood Piano Series, which is established as one of the foremost piano methods. Devised jointly by the world famous piano teacher, Fanny Waterman, and her co-founder of the Leeds International Piano Competition, Marion Harewood (now Thorpe), it represents a distillation of the thoroughness, inspiration and sense of adventure that characterizes Fanny Waterman's own teaching methods.
